Company: Crédit Agricole Group
Apply for the Deputy Head of Finance, CASA UK M/F
Location: London
Job Description:

We are seeking a high‑calibre Deputy Head of Finance to join our London business at a critical time of growth and regulatory change. This is a senior leadership role within Finance, offering broad exposure across financial reporting, regulatory submissions, taxation, projects, and stakeholder management in a complex, international investment banking environment.

Reporting directly to the Head of Finance, you will play a pivotal role in overseeing the Branch’s accounting and reporting activities, ensuring robust controls, and acting as a key deputy within the function.

The Role

As Deputy Head of Finance, you will have functional oversight of the preparation and coordination of:

  • Internal and external financial reporting and analysis
  • UK, French and EU regulatory reporting
  • Liquidity and management reporting
  • Adherence to the Firm’s financial control framework

You will act as a senior point of escalation within Finance and will deputise for the Head of Finance as required, interfacing regularly with senior management locally and with Head Office in Paris.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and supervise the production of accurate and timely accounting and financial reporting for the London branch
  • Ensure compliance with UK, French and EU regulatory requirements and group standards
  • Oversee and contribute to tax-related activities including VAT, Corporation Tax, Banking Surcharge and ad‑hoc calculations
  • Act as a senior Finance contact for auditors, tax advisers and regulators
  • Play an active role in finance change initiatives, systems enhancements and wider business projects
  • Support testing, implementation and process improvement initiatives across Finance and IT
  • Build strong relationships with Risk, Front Office, Operations, Treasury and IT
  • Provide cover for the Head of Finance when required
